How to prepare for a job interview at Empowering Learning
✨Know Your SEND Basics
Familiarise yourself with the key concepts of special educational needs and disabilities (SEND). Even if you haven't worked directly in this area, understanding the terminology and common challenges faced by children can really impress your interviewers.
✨Showcase Your Experience
Be ready to discuss any relevant experience you have in a school environment. Whether it's volunteering, tutoring, or even personal experiences, highlight how these have prepared you for the role of a SEND Teaching Assistant.
✨Prepare for Scenario Questions
Expect questions that ask how you would handle specific situations involving children with additional needs. Think about examples from your past where you've demonstrated patience, empathy, and problem-solving skills.
✨Ask Insightful Questions
At the end of the interview, don’t shy away from asking questions. Inquire about the school's approach to SEND support or how they measure success in their teaching assistants. This shows your genuine interest in the role and the school’s mission.
